I read that there's a bar/lounge attached to 50's PTC. True? Can you just walk in and get a drink without needing an ADR for the restaurant? Or is it only a waiting area for those planning to dine there?

Why do I ask? DD was wanting me to make an ADR at Sci Fi, mainly because she wanted a souvenir cup with a glow cube, the one pictured below, that we get almost every trip. Someone here on the DIS told me that 50's PTC also carries similar cups. DD doesn't care about a meal, she just wants the drink.

If I could save planning an ADR and just walk into the bar, get a souvenir cup for DD and some yummy concoction for myself while I was at it, well, that would be terrific. Anyone know if I can do this? TIA

SciFi6.jpg
 
Yes. It is not a separate area. It IS in the waiting area. But anyone can sit and have a drink (or stand because I've never really seen it empty).

And yes - they have those cups. A Mickey's Bee Bop is the best thing on a hot day.
 

People do use it as a waiting area for the restaurant, which is kind of a drag because they're taking up seats and often not ordering food/cocktails. We went last October, around 4:00 pm, hoping to have an appetizer and a glass of wine. A family of five was taking up one of the few seating areas (they had three little kids) and had not ordered any food/drink. We had to wait about 20 minutes for them to be called into the restaurant -- then we snagged their seats. It's a pretty small bar, so there are not a lot of seats.

There's also a bar where you can get individual stools to sit on to order a cocktail, but they were completely full when we were there, with people waiting for them.

I wouldn't count on being able to get a seat in the lounge anywhere during the dinner hour. You might have a better chance earlier in the day.
 
Yes you can just walk right in and sit at the bar...assuming there's empty seats...lol The bar is directly in front of you across the way when you walk in.
Three of us walked in around mid afternoon, sat there ordered drinks and some onion rings. I tried 'Dad's Electric Lemonade'...very good!

The actual "bar" is included in the waiting area for the restaurant; many people seem a bit peeved when patrons are taking up room here, but that is what it is there for !

However, if you are not interested in the food menu - you can simply walk in, belly up to the bar, order a drink from the bartender and take it away with you without waiting for a seat/table/server.

If you are looking to eat there, you can either make ADR's for the restaurant or, since they serve food at the bar, you can wait for seats to open up at the bar (first come first served). I would not recommend eating at the bar if you are a family, but a couple shouldnt have that long a wait for two seats to open up . . . . . .
